  1. (continued from previous page)
    coming towards him. He did not know what to do. He knew he would be arrested for being drunk.
    Suddenly a plan came into his head. He went down on his knees and looked around as if seraching for something. When the sergent came up he asked the man what was he doing. "I am looking for a ten shilling note said he. They serched for a long time but could not find it. The sergant was getting impatient and he said to the man " Are you sure it was here you lost it" The man answered "I did not say I lost one. I only said I was looking for one,
